- On September 30, the provincial working delegation led by Mr. Duong Xuan Huyen, member of the Provincial Party Standing Committee, Permanent Vice Chairman of the Provincial People's Committee, inspected the response and recovery work caused by rain and storms in the communes of Khanh Khe, Van Quan, and Tan Doan.
During the program, the working delegation inspected the actual area of Khanh Khe Hydropower Plant, Khanh Khe Commune; Ban Quyen Hydropower Dam, Van Quan Commune and the flooded area in Doan Ket Village, Tan Doan Commune.
At the destinations, commune leaders quickly reported on the damage caused by rain and storms and response and recovery work such as: arranging 24/7 duty forces, organizing patrols, inspections, mobilizing human resources to support the evacuation of people and property to safety in affected areas...
At the inspection points, the Standing Vice Chairman of the Provincial People's Committee requested the leaders of the communes to continue to closely monitor the weather developments of rain and storms, especially paying attention to areas at risk of flooding and landslides to proactively deploy prevention and control plans. In particular, focusing on directing the implementation of the "4 on-site" motto; propagating and supporting people to evacuate from dangerous areas, ensuring the safety of people's lives and property. At the same time, strictly implementing the operating procedures of lakes and dams at hydropower plants...
* Also in the morning of the same day, the provincial working delegation led by Comrade Luong Trong Quynh, Member of the Provincial Party Standing Committee, Vice Chairman of the Provincial People's Committee, inspected flood response work in the two communes of That Khe and Na Sam.
Since September 28, the two communes of That Khe and Na Sam have had moderate to heavy rain, with some places experiencing heavy rain. Heavy rain has caused flooding and landslides in some areas of the two communes.
Specifically, in That Khe commune, by the morning of September 30, 25 hectares of trees and crops were flooded; 97 households had their houses flooded; 4 traffic routes were flooded and had landslides...
As of the morning of September 30, 29 houses in Na Sam commune were flooded, had landslides, and had their roofs blown off; 50 hectares of rice and corn were flooded; several bridges and tunnels were flooded, and 7 roads were eroded...
Faced with the complicated developments of floods and rains, relevant authorities and sectors have synchronously deployed solutions to proactively respond. Immediately after the damage caused by floods and rains, relevant forces and units were quickly present at the scene to focus on handling and initial recovery. At the same time, 24/7 on-duty staff were organized at key and potentially dangerous locations; supporting and helping to evacuate people and property to safety...
During the inspection, the provincial working delegation inspected a number of vulnerable, flooded and landslide-prone points in That Khe and Na Sam communes. At the inspection points, the Vice Chairman of the Provincial People's Committee acknowledged the proactiveness and promptness of the People's Committees of the communes and related units in responding to floods. He requested the People's Committees of the two communes and related units to continue closely monitoring the developments of floods and storms, focusing on implementing response plans according to the "4 on-site" motto; fully preparing human resources and means to support people... Thereby minimizing damage caused by floods and storms.
